微信小程序需学习什么编程
-
微信小程序是一种基于微信平台的应用程序,开发者可以通过学习一些编程知识来进行开发。下面是学习微信小程序开发所需的编程技能:
-
HTML和CSS:微信小程序的界面是通过HTML和CSS来构建的,因此学习HTML和CSS是必不可少的。HTML用于定义小程序的结构,而CSS用于定义小程序的样式。
-
JavaScript:微信小程序的逻辑处理是通过JavaScript来实现的,因此学习JavaScript是非常重要的。JavaScript可以用于处理用户的交互事件、数据的处理和页面的跳转等。
-
小程序框架:微信小程序有自己的开发框架,包括视图层和逻辑层。学习小程序框架可以帮助开发者更好地理解和使用微信小程序的各种功能。
-
接口调用:微信小程序提供了丰富的接口,可以用于获取用户信息、调用微信支付、上传文件等。学习接口调用可以帮助开发者更好地实现小程序的功能。
-
数据库:微信小程序支持本地存储和远程数据库,学习数据库的使用可以帮助开发者更好地管理和存储数据。
-
用户体验设计:学习用户体验设计可以帮助开发者更好地设计小程序的界面和交互,提升用户的体验。
总结起来,学习微信小程序的编程需要掌握HTML、CSS、JavaScript等基础知识,同时还需要学习小程序框架、接口调用和数据库等相关技术。通过学习这些知识,开发者可以更好地开发出功能丰富、用户体验良好的微信小程序。
1年前 -
-
要学习微信小程序编程,你需要掌握以下几个方面的知识:
-
前端开发技术:微信小程序的前端开发主要使用的是HTML、CSS和JavaScript。你需要熟悉HTML和CSS的基本语法和样式表达方式,了解JavaScript的基本语法和常用的操作方法。此外,还需要熟悉微信小程序的组件和API,掌握如何使用它们构建界面和实现交互。
-
网络通信:微信小程序可以与后端服务器进行通信,获取数据和实现功能。你需要了解HTTP协议和RESTful API的基本原理,了解如何使用微信小程序提供的网络请求API发送请求和处理响应。
-
数据存储:微信小程序可以使用本地存储和云存储来存储数据。你需要了解微信小程序提供的本地存储和云存储的API,了解如何使用它们来存储和管理数据。
-
用户界面设计:微信小程序的用户界面设计需要考虑用户体验和界面美观。你需要学习一些基本的用户界面设计原则和技巧,了解如何设计一个好看且易用的小程序界面。
-
调试和测试:在开发微信小程序的过程中,你需要学习如何进行调试和测试。了解如何使用微信开发者工具进行调试,如何使用断点和日志输出来定位和解决问题。此外,你还需要了解如何进行单元测试和集成测试,确保你的小程序的质量和稳定性。
学习以上知识可以通过在线教程、视频教程、书籍等途径进行,同时也可以参加一些线下的培训班或者学习小组来加强学习效果。最重要的是不断实践和动手,在实际项目中应用所学知识,不断积累经验和提高技能。
1年前 -
-
学习微信小程序开发需要掌握以下几个方面的编程知识:
-
前端开发技术:微信小程序是基于前端技术开发的,因此需要掌握HTML、CSS和JavaScript等前端开发技术。其中,HTML用于构建页面结构,CSS用于美化页面样式,JavaScript用于实现页面的交互和动态效果。
-
小程序框架:微信小程序开发使用的是小程序框架,目前官方提供的框架有原生框架和基于Vue.js的框架。原生框架使用的是WXML(一种类似HTML的标记语言)和WXSS(一种类似CSS的样式语言),而基于Vue.js的框架使用的是类似于Vue.js的语法。
-
小程序API:微信小程序提供了丰富的API接口,用于实现小程序的各种功能,如界面渲染、网络请求、数据存储、地理位置、支付等。开发者需要学习并熟悉这些API的使用方法,以便实现所需的功能。
-
数据交互:微信小程序开发中常常需要与后端服务器进行数据交互,因此需要了解和掌握常用的数据交互方式,如使用Ajax进行异步请求、使用WebSocket进行实时通信等。
-
调试工具:微信小程序提供了开发者工具,用于调试和预览小程序的效果。开发者需要学习如何使用开发者工具来进行代码的调试和页面的预览。
-
小程序发布:学习如何将开发完成的小程序发布到微信平台上线,需要了解小程序的发布流程和相关规定,如小程序的命名规范、审核流程等。
总之,学习微信小程序开发需要掌握前端开发技术、小程序框架、小程序API、数据交互、调试工具和小程序发布等方面的知识。通过不断的实践和学习,可以逐渐掌握微信小程序开发技能。
1年前 -